Five Mie Lane
Barry
Vale of Glamorgan
Barry CF62 3AS
United Kingdom
Check out the comments left by our users about this educational center (Capel-y-ffin).
Ninian Road
Roath
Cardiff CF14 4EP
United Kingdom
The 54% users who leave an opinion of this educational center, live within 4KM.